Output 308fcac5086dbfe497541434822873f2a1af9ce458dc93cf1db350e84542034a:2

value
619181
script pubkey
OP_0 OP_PUSHBYTES_20 7c475a65510680f6be787377733732ff48a05c3f
address
bc1q03r45e23q6q0d0ncwdmhxdejlay2qhplp5j8rd
transaction
308fcac5086dbfe497541434822873f2a1af9ce458dc93cf1db350e84542034a
spent
true